The Body Control Module (BCM) monitors the inputs from the Stop Lamp Switch. The Stop Lamp Switch contains a normally open switch and a normally closed switch. Separate fused ignition run/start voltage circuits supply the switches. When the BCM detects the brakes are applied, the BCM sends a voltage output to the Left and Right Tail Lamp Assemblies and Centered High Mounted Stop Lamp. A ground path for the lamps is present through the harness to the body sheet metal.
